TITLE: Substitute Bus Drivers
LOCATION: Ozark City Schools
QUALIFICATIONS:
(1) Completion of eighth grade. High school diploma preferred.
(2) Valid Alabama Class “B” Commercial Driver’s license (CDL) with passenger endorsement and verification of an acceptable driving record through the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V).
(3) Minimum of five (5) years licensed driving experience.
(4) Successful completion of driver’s training course meeting state and federal standards.
K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ES:
Knowledge of highway and traffic safety. Ability to operate light and/or heavy-duty buses in a safe and economical way. Ability to understand and carry out both written and oral directions. Ability to exercise appropriate disciplinary techniques. Ability to follow a daily routing schedule. Ability to relate and communicate effectively with parents, students and school personnel. Ability to tolerate highly stressful situations. Ability to pass a physical exam as required by Alabama State Board of Education Administrative rules. Must possess the ability to transport students in a safe, efficient and timely manner.
REPORTS TO:
Transportation Supervisor
SALARY RANGE: $42.00 per day
